В чем принимать base64?

156
10 января 2018, 17:52

Мне нужен сервис, который принимает файл в виде base64. Примерно так:

@RestController
@RequestMapping("/documents/")
@AllArgsConstructor
public class DocumentController {
    private StorageService storageService;
    @PostMapping("{fileName}")
    @ApiOperation(value = "Загрузка файла")
    public String save(@RequestBody String file,
                       @PathVariable(name = "fileName") String fileName) {
        storageService.save(file, fileName);
        return "OK";
    }
}

Не очень понятно, что мне следует указывать в качестве типа файла. Выше я сделал String. Вроде работает, но не уверен, что это корректное решение. Может есть варианты лучше?

READ ALSO
Slide Toggle в нескольких блоках

Slide Toggle в нескольких блоках

Всем приветЕсть такая верстка

226
Стилизация select

Стилизация select

Подскажите, как оформить <select> так:

295
Картинки в Google Chrome расширении

Картинки в Google Chrome расширении

Пишу расширение для браузера Google ChromeС помощью jQuery необходимо, на страницу одного сайта, добавлять блок <div>, который при нажатии будет что-то...

235